Applicantion Model of Transparency and Accountability of Regional Government Financial Reporting: It’s Influence on the Level of Regional Government Corruption in Indonesia Sam, Iskandar; Kusumastuti, Ratih; Misni Erwati

Abstract

This research aims to empirically analyze the influence of transparency and accountability of local government financial reports (LKPD) on the level of local government corruption. It is important to carry out this research to see that the unqualified opinion (WTP) given by the Financial Audit Agency (BPK) has increased which shows that the presentation of regional government financial reports (LKPD) is getting better, but cases of corruption in government institutions continue to increase every year. The population used in this research is the City/Regency Governments throughout Riau. The type of data used in this research is secondary data. The City Government (Pemkot) that was the sample in this study was selected based on certain criteria (purposive sampling) with the aim of obtaining a sample that met the specified criteria. There are 15 city/district governments in Riau that can be used as samples in this research. The methods used in analyzing this research data are descriptive statistical analysis and inferential statistical analysis. Data processing was carried out using the IBM Statistical Package for Social Science (SPSS) version 25 and Warp PLS application programs. The research results prove that accountability influences the regional corruption index; Transparency influences the regional corruption index. Increasing accountability and transparency in government governance is an important step in efforts to reduce corruption and improve the quality of government in the regions. Concrete actions such as improving financial reporting, strengthening supervision, and increasing public access to government information must be taken to achieve this goal.
Financial Health Analyze of Building Construction Sub-Sector BUMN Companies on the Indonesian Stock Exchange Period 2020 – 2022 Putri, Kartika Malika; Sam, Iskandar; Tiswiyanti, Wiwik

Abstract

This research aims to analyze the financial health of state-owned companies in the building construction sub-sector on the Indonesia Stock Exchange in 2020-2022 using 8 ratios, namely ROE, ROI, Cash Ratio, Current Ratio, Collection Periods, Inventory Turnover, Total Asset Turnover, and TMS to TA . The type of data used in this research is secondary data. This type of research is descriptive research with a quantitative approach. The results of the research show that PT Wijaya Karya received a BB rating in the "LESS HEALTHY" category from 2020-2022, then PT Pembangunan Perumahan in 2020 received a B rating and increased to a BB rating in the "LESS HEALTHY" category during 2021-2022, then PT Adhi Karya in 2020-2021 received a B rating and increased in 2022 to BB with the "LESS HEALTHY" category, then PT Waskita Karya in 2020 obtained a CCC rating with the "NOT HEALTHY" category then in 2021-2022 it increased to a B rating with “LESS HEALTHY” category.
The Influance of Financial Performance Analysis on Stock Prices in Cement Sub-Sector Companies Listed on the Indonesian Stock Exchange for the Period 2017-2023 Sari, Sri Nafika; Sam, Iskandar; Ridwan, Muhammad

Abstract

This study aims to investigate the effect of financial performance on the share price of companies listed on the Indonesia Stock Exchange (IDX). To achieve this goal, this study applies quantitative methods with multiple linear regression analysis. The data analyzed and used as a basis includes financial statements and company stock prices from 2017 to 2023. The results show that financial performance, as measured through various ratios such as Current Ratio (CR), Debt to Equity Ratio (DER), and Earnings per Share (EPS), has a significant influence on stock prices. This finding indicates that EPS contributes positively to stock price, while CR and DER show a negative impact. The conclusion of this study confirms that a company's financial performance has a great influence on its traded share price. Therefore, it is recommended that companies focus more on paying attention to and improving their financial performance, in order to encourage an increase in stock prices and strengthen investor confidence.
The Influence of the Implementation of Local Government Information Systems, Human Resources, and Internal Control on the Qualitative Characteristics of Jambi City Government Financial Reports Siregar, Ermina; Sam, Iskandar; Tiswiyanti, Wiwik

Abstract

This study aims to analyze the effect of the application of the Regional Government Information System (SIPD), the quality of human resources (HR), and internal control on the qualitative characteristics of the financial statements of the Jambi City Government. The quality of local government financial reports is an important indicator in assessing the accountability and transparency of public financial management. By utilizing data from the Jambi City Government, this study uses a quantitative method with a survey approach to test the proposed hypothesis. The results showed that the implementation of SIPD, the quality of human resources, and internal control significantly positively affected the qualitative characteristics of financial statements, which include relevance, reliability, comparability, and understandability. This study provides practical implications for local governments in improving the quality of financial statements through optimizing information systems, developing human resource competencies, and strengthening internal control systems.
Village Government Financial Performance Analysis in Fiscal Year 2022-2024 (Case Study in Independent Village in Muara Bulian District) Novrianti, Ning Intan; Sam, Iskandar; Ridwan, Muhammad

Abstract

This research aims to evaluate the financial performance of the Independent Village Government in Muara Bulian District for the 2022-2024. The analysis focuses on key aspects of village financial management, such as budget planning, budget execution, and financial accountability. A descriptive quantitative approach is applied in this study. The findings suggest that the Independent Village Government in Muara Bulian District has managed village finances fairly well, despite facing challenges related to efficiency and transparency in budget usage. Several programs funded by the APBDesa have been successfully executed; however, there is still room for improvement in managing village assets and overseeing budget usage. Based on these results, the study recommends enhancing the capacity of village officials in financial management and strengthening the internal monitoring system to ensure more effective and targeted use of the budget.
